>> Icons are assigned to categories within which their are
>> subcategories/applications.
>>
>> If the icon set has nothing for a particular category i.e. synaptic it
>> either uses the matching icon from the default icon set (if there is a
>> default icon set) - or it displays nothing.

Right... so he installs a more complete icon set that has icons for Word
Processor (or whatever it was that is not represented in Nuvola), and
then links to it.
Even though that icon would be used anyway because Nuvola doesn't have
an icon for that category/application....
Redundant much??

Or maybe you're suggesting he should laboriously find out which
applications and categories his system uses that are not in the Nuvola
set, then install individual icons and link them to... oh wait, he'd
have to individually create .desktop files for each application or add
them to the theme.
Nope, I don't think that method will work either.


Why reinvent the wheel? His system already uses the GNOME icon set when
his chosen one misses the icon, just replace GNOME default with
something less fugly as the fallback then ensure Nuvola is the default.
1, 2, done. No need to make links from fugly icons to icons that have to
be found and installed.
